Fumone
Ancient village with a castle of the same name. In its thousand-year history it has been a lookout over the Sacco Valley and the Via Latina, and today it offers views that fill the heart.

The old Paliano - Fiuggi railway.
The Paliano-Serrone-Piglio-Acuto-Fiuggi bike path is an excellent example of redevelopment: from a disused railroad to a bike path open to the magnificent views of the Cesanese valley.

The Papermakers' Village
An immersive museum in Subiaco reconstructs a 19th century paper mill with working machinery for handmade paper production

A waterfall in the historic center, actually two
Coming all the way from Abruzzo to here, in the village called "Isola del Liri," the Liri River takes a 27-meter leap and then resumes its course among the houses. A unicum in Italy!

Barnekow House, alchemical and esoteric symbols
An ancient house on the main street of Anagni. A facade full of esoteric symbols and alchemical secrets revealed in arcane tombstones. The legacy of a Swedish alchemist painter in the second 1800s.
